The Art of Networking: Networks of Trivalent 10d Heterotic Junctions

hep-th · 2026-07-01 · unverdicted · novelty 7.0

The paper constructs arbitrary networks of 10d non-tachyonic heterotic string theories via cobordism-implied junctions and gives worldsheet realizations for graphs, higher-dimensional networks, and compact configurations with sectors on different spaces.

Sharpened Dynamical Cobordism

hep-th · 2026-05-07 · unverdicted · novelty 7.0

Sharpened Dynamical Cobordism ties the allowed range of critical exponent δ to theory structure ξ, flagging obstructions from non-trivial cobordism charges that require new degrees of freedom.

The Art of Branching: Cobordism Junctions of 10d String Theories

hep-th · 2026-03-25 · conditional · novelty 7.0

Explicit worldsheet constructions of 9d junctions joining several 10d string theories via generalized RG flow interpolations and closed tachyon condensation, providing dynamical realizations of multi-theory cobordisms.

Alice in Warpland: KK modes, Warped Compactifications and the Swampland

hep-th · 2026-03-11 · unverdicted · novelty 7.0

In codimension-one warped compactifications with exponential potentials, the KK mass decay rate λ_KK is reduced by warping but still satisfies the Sharpened Distance Conjecture precisely when the higher-dimensional potential obeys the Strong de Sitter condition.

Heterotic Ouroboros

hep-th · 2026-04-24 · conditional · novelty 6.0 · 2 refs

The seven non-supersymmetric heterotic strings are re-derived from M-theory on S^1∨S^1 via an 'ouroboros' type I' configuration whose rules are fitted to reproduce the known spectra; new junctions among the theories are proposed.

  • Morse-Bott inequalities, Topology Change and Cobordisms to Nothing hep-th · 2024-10-28 · unverdicted · none · ref 102

    Morse-Bott inequalities yield homology bounds and topology-change counts for generic cobordisms to nothing in string theory compactifications.
